"Maid Maleen" by the Grimm Brothers makes a lot more sense when you start thinking about it in the context of a princess trying to solve the Y2K scare. Just trust us on this one.
Suggested talking points: dark tower as bedtime, mightydad, go to your room for seven years, war thoughts, head chopping noise ordinance, a slug princess's width, the most metal ending, standard royalty temper tantrum, lame king vengeance, nettle3
